I've narrowed down to Praxis, DrChrono, and InSync. Looking for a good EHR that will connect with practice management and allow for expanding into group practice. Any feedback would be great.
Looked into Praxis. Loved the idea of it. But felt Psychiatry has too much non-templatized history, that just wouldn't conform to praxis AI, and I wouldn't want to change my charting style to facilitate the optimization of praxis.

I hope I'm not too late. I'm a 5 year praxis EHR user. Their kernel is ancient and it doesn't have multi-core support. (modern machines won't help it move faster.) You can not prescribe controlled meds without buying another product which you have to log into. (Praxis won't even import the meds you have sent it has to be entered manually.) Also, closing charts takes minutes ! They report this as nominal. Their EULA excludes them from having to make any performance metrics re: length of loading/indexing etc.).
